At the beginning of the 21st century cognitive psychology is a broad field concerned with memory perception attention pattern recognition consciousness neuroscience representation of knowledge cognitive development language thinking and human and artificial intelligence.

Cognitive Psychology is the branch of psychology concerned with the scientific study of the mind The Mind creates and controls mental functions such as perception attention memory emotions language thinking and reasoning. Cognitive psychology is the study of internal mental processesthat is everything that happens within your brain such as perception thinking memory attention language problem-solving and.
